This Advanced Certificate in Neural Networks for Remote Water Quality Monitoring equips participants with the skills to design, implement, and evaluate advanced neural network models for water quality assessment using remote sensing data. The program focuses on practical applications, bridging the gap between theoretical understanding and real-world problem-solving.
Learning outcomes include proficiency in processing satellite imagery, applying deep learning techniques like convolutional neural networks (CNNs) and recurrent neural networks (RNNs) to water quality parameters such as turbidity, chlorophyll-a concentration, and harmful algal blooms (HABs). Students will gain expertise in model validation, optimization, and deployment, preparing them for immediate contributions to the field.
